Device Story

BIO-OSS, BIO-OSS Blocks, and BIO-OSS Collagen are natural, non-antigenic, porous bone mineral matrixes derived from bovine bone via removal of organic components. Physically and chemically comparable to human bone mineralized matrix. Available as cortical granules and blocks. Used by clinicians in oral and maxillofacial surgery to fill intra-osseous cavities, periodontal defects, extraction sockets, and peri-implant defects, or for sinus floor elevation. Acts as a scaffold for bone regeneration. The device is identical to previously cleared versions, with the only change being the addition of Australia as an alternative geographic source for bovine bone, supported by a risk assessment regarding BSE-risk.

Clinical Evidence

No clinical data provided. Substantial equivalence is based on the chemical and physical comparability to previously cleared predicate devices and a risk assessment regarding the alternative bovine bone source.

Technological Characteristics

Natural, non-antigenic, porous bovine bone mineral matrix. Available as cortical granules and blocks. Chemically and physically comparable to human bone mineralized matrix. No electronic components, software, or energy sources.

Indications for Use

Indicated for augmentation or reconstructive treatment of alveolar ridge; filling of periodontal defects; filling of defects after root resection, apicoectomy, and cystectomy; filling of extraction sockets for alveolar ridge preservation; elevation of maxillary sinus floor; filling of periodontal defects with GTR/GBR products; and filling of peri-implant defects with GBR products.

Regulatory Classification

Identification

Bone grafting material is a material such as hydroxyapatite, tricalcium phosphate, polylactic and polyglycolic acids, or collagen, that is intended to fill, augment, or reconstruct periodontal or bony defects of the oral and maxillofacial region.

Special Controls

*Classification.* (1) Class II (special controls) for bone grafting materials that do not contain a drug that is a therapeutic biologic. The special control is FDA's “Class II Special Controls Guidance Document: Dental Bone Grafting Material Devices.” (See § 872.1(e) for the availability of this guidance document.)(2) Class III (premarket approval) for bone grafting materials that contain a drug that is a therapeutic biologic. Bone grafting materials that contain a drug that is a therapeutic biologic, such as biological response modifiers, require premarket approval. (c) *Date premarket approval application (PMA) or notice of product development protocol (PDP) is required.* Devices described in paragraph (b)(2) of this section shall have an approved PMA or a declared completed PDP in effect before being placed in commercial distribution.

BASIS FOR SUBSTANTIAL EQUIVALENCE BIO-OSS®, BIO-OSS® Blocks, and BIO-OSS® Collagen are substantially equivalent to Geistlich's existing products, BIO-OSS® Anorganic Bovine Bone (K871773, K952617, and K970321), BIO-OSS® Blocks (K920508, K952618, and K970569), and BIO-OSS® {1}------------------------------------------------ Collagen (K974399). The only difference between the new products and the products previously cleared is that an alternative geographic source for the bovine bone is proposed to be added - Australia. The current source of bone is the United States. The European Union, in its Report on the Assessment of the Geographical BSE-risk of Australia, found Australia to have a level I Geographical BSE-risk ("GBR") - which means that it is highly unlikely that there is the presence of one or more cattle clinically or pre-clinically infected with the BSE agent in Australia. The United States has a level II GBR. It should be noted that Australia is not on the U.S. Department of Agriculture's list of countries affected with BSE. See 9 C.F.R. § 94.18. The company has performed a Risk Assessment per FDA Guidance to address traceability and pedigree of the herds. Therefore, using an alternative source of bovine bone will not negatively impact the products' safety or effectiveness.
